Final Orders / Judgements

11-03-2026
ORDER

The court dismissed a bank's suit (Regular Civil Suit No. 65 of 2022) for recovery of Rs. 2,39,971 under Order 9 Rule 3 of CPC due to the plaintiff's default and lack of prosecution. The court found that the plaintiff failed to proceed with the suit for approximately 15 months across multiple hearings, did not serve summons on the defendant, and failed to comply with a cost order of Rs. 300, demonstrating lack of interest in pursuing the case.
